Output 58471189726e7a925386e831a76de895bb8a4b0c0dd74bd195318931eb7c8ea5:1

value
13309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a373e2306c796b6fe9ab987d5cf0e30905fac6 OP_EQUAL
address
352k4LgvAVpK4LgEzrNKUg1iPHen8FwQYm
transaction
58471189726e7a925386e831a76de895bb8a4b0c0dd74bd195318931eb7c8ea5
spent
true